What would be the best tripod to buy for fishing of the rocks? Is there any differnence between the beach ones??

Best tripod and most used is propably the Ian golds 6ft supermatch, some people prefer the 7ft version off rocks as it allows the legs to fit in more positions in the rocks , others prefer the mini version as it is more portable. Personally go for the 6ft model as it is the most versatile and get a trace bar, very handy for night fishing, dont bother with the leg lock kit unless you do lots of fishing off piers.
